» »

Merjetnje zunanje temperature in prikaz na PCju

Merjetnje zunanje temperature in prikaz na PCju

HroSCeK ::

Ze lep cas prebiram teme na forumu vendar nikjer ne najdem kaksnega pametnega nasveta kako bi speljal zadevo.. Kar se tice elektronike sem nekak zacetnik in ce hocem kej nardit rabim shemo.. Torej, rad bi imel na PCju prikazano temperaturo nekega senzorja, ki je zunanju, torej ga lahko dan noter, ven... kater software bi mi omogocal to ter rabil bi se shemo kako se zadeva sestavi.. Upam da mi lahko kdo pomaga.. Ce bi pa imel, bi pa imel 2 sondi minimum..

LP, HroSCeK

frenki ::

Enostavna varianta je opisana tukaj.

Spajky ::

jest sem si potegnil kabel iz Aux vhoda za temperaturo grafične na matični na ohišje do dodatne vtičnice (ženski Rca). Notri v kompu pa zaradi motenj pri daljših kablih napravil nevtralizacijo (glej moj sajt pod elektro prva slika). Pol sem pa naredil parmetrski kabl (enožilni oklopljeni mikrofonski) z Rca vtikačem in na drugi konec prilotal navadni thermal probe za PC (ntc 10k) in ga porinil na balkon, pa mam v trayu prikaz zunanje temperature v MBProbe ...8-)
"Bluzim na forumu, torej sem !" (še živ ) ...

HroSCeK ::

Hm.. Mal sm pogledau zdle stvari, ki ste mi jih dal.. Sm nadvse hvalezen :) Zanima me pa samo se nekaj.. Tisti prvi link ki ga je dal frenki ima shemo le za 1 senzor pise pas pa, da je mogoce dat tudi vec senzorjev gor! A obstaja kje kaksna shema tega? Pa se nekaj.. Koliko se signal popaci na razdalji recimo 10m?

Zgodovina sprememb…

  • spremenil: HroSCeK ()

Wannabi ::

dokaj vredu vezje + software 2 mozna nacina merjenja :) Termometer Zunanji + Notranji preko com_porta
...:::uC ,only and the best:::...

frenki ::

HroSCeK gre več senzorjev vzporedno. Razdalja 10m ne pomeni nobenega problema.

rplink3r si shemo iz navedene povezave preizkusil?

Mimogrede - takole pa izgleda varianta, ki sem jo predlagal:


Lp, Frenki

Zgodovina sprememb…

  • zavaroval slike: Predator ()

Tic ::

Kako je pa s tem na linuxu?
persona civitas ;>

steev ::

Frenki, vse lepo in prav, da odrzujes ta forum... Ampak a ni mal pretirano, da se mors registrirat na forumu, ce hoces uporablat te file, pol pa še 3 dni čakat.
:|

Cuoresportivo ::

sam bi si naredil enako zadevo. zanima me edino , kak je če imam več senzorjev, recimo za noter in za zunaj. Ta zadeva kaj je frenki predlagal podpira to?

Kaj pa tole

link

Tole je enaka zadeva ali? Edino stran za software ne deluje. Prosim, ,če mi lahko kdo tole razloži. Hvala.
lep pozdrav(best regards)

zcetrt ::

Kaj pa senzorje, že imaš? Jaz uporabljam Dallas Maxim 18b20 ki so natančni ko hudir >:D . Protokol je zanimiv, lahko jih priklopiš le na dve žički in to celo več (vsak ima svoj naslov, zato jih lahko kličeš po imenih, napajaš pa jih med temperaturno konverzijo kar po dataline povezavi).

Jaz sem sicer izvedel HardCore varianto na segmentnih led displayih in vezal dva senzorja na mikrokontroler.

Mnogo sreče in iznajdljivosti!
4.

neoto ::

Dallas-ovi 18S20, 18B20, in podobni so vsi enako natančni! Razlika je le v določenih delih protokola... Res pa je, da programi ne podpirajo vseh senzorjev!!
Cuoresportivo, program na linku ki si ga pripel, deluje tudi za več senzorjev, pogoj za delovanje pa je Linux.

16F84 ::

Dallas-ovi 18S20, 18B20, in podobni so vsi enako natančni! Razlika je le v določenih delih protokola... Res pa je, da programi ne podpirajo vseh senzorjev!!


Tole ne bo držalo. Ravno protokol je pri obeh enak (1Wire) razlikujeta pa se po natančnosti. DS18S20 ima rezultat izmerjene temperature 9 biten kar omogoča natančnost 0.5°C DS18B20 pa ima možno max. resolucijo 12bitno kar omogoča diretno branje temperature na 0.0625°C.
Sicer tudi pri DS18S20 lahko merimo z večjo natančnostjo, a potreben bo izračun iz dveh podatkov (COUNT REMAIN in COUNT PER °C) katera prav tako lahko preberemo iz "SCRATCHPAD"-a senzorja.

lp
Silvo

neoto ::

Ja no, senzor pa temperaturo vseeno izmeri ter pretvori v 12 bitni podatek. Kolikor si jaz to razlagam, je to narejeno predvsem zato, ker s tem ko imamo 1 bit za predznak in 8 bitov za podatek precej poenostavimo program v bolj primitivnih 8 bitnih mikroprocesorjih... Če pa potrebujemo višjo resolucijo, pa moramo samo še malo preračunati podatke iz Scratchpad-a. Moj program v PIC-u podpira tako ene kot druge, orientira se pa po Family Code v ROM-u senzorja.

16F84 ::

Kot sem zgoraj omenil, razlika je prav v tem, da pri DS18B20 lahko iz njega dobimo direktno 12 biten rezultat brez preračunavanja. Pri DS18S20 pa je ta rezultat 9biten, a z obema komuniciraš po enakem protokolu. DS18B20 je primeren tam kjer potrebujemo večjo natančnost ter bomo istočasno kot CPU uporabili mikrokontroler. Za recimo natančnost na 0.1°C nam ne bo treba preračunavat - rezultat bomo dobili direktno. S tem si bomo olajšali programiranje, ter prihtranili nekaj včasih zelo potrebnega porcesorskgega časa pa tudi programskega polnilnila. DS18B20 mislim, da pri nas ni dobavljiv - vsaj koliko sem spraševal. Sam sem jih dobil par kosov kot "free sample", ki sem jih naročil na maximovi domači strani.
Sicer sem sam izdelal kar nekaj variant termometrov z obema senzorjema in z več senzorji na vodilu. Primere z izvorno kodo, TIV itd ... najdeš na forumu, ki ga je navedel zgoraj frenki.

lp
Silvo

Cuoresportivo ::

torej, tudi tist tista zadeva ko jo je Frenki podal, lahko kaže temp z dveh senzorjev. Oz, mi lahko kdo na kratko razloži, kaj potrebujem in kateri software za OS windows, da mi bo kazalo temp iz dveh senzorjev? Hvala.
lep pozdrav(best regards)



Vredno ogleda ...

TemaSporočilaOglediZadnje sporočilo
TemaSporočilaOglediZadnje sporočilo
»

DS18B20, meritve v mraziščih (strani: 1 2 )

Oddelek: Elektrotehnika in elektronika
828528 (7043) TESKAn
»

Termometer na USB vodilu (načrt, vezja, izkušnje in slike) :P (strani: 1 2 3 4 5 )

Oddelek: Elektrotehnika in elektronika
23034593 (22769) SloMusty
»

temp data logger

Oddelek: Elektrotehnika in elektronika
323237 (2657) maticm
»

Izdelava vezja: PIC in Nokia LCD

Oddelek: Elektrotehnika in elektronika
131858 (1564) ql000
»

pic ds1820 asm

Oddelek: Elektrotehnika in elektronika
132224 (2037) neoto

Več podobnih tem